Altera Authorized as a CVE Numbering Authority (CNA)

SAN JOSE,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Altera Corporation, the world’s largest independent provider of pure-play FPGA solutions, today announced that it has been authorized by the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ures (CVE®) Program as a CVE Numbering Authority (CNA).

The CVE Program’s mission is to identify, define, and catalog publicly disclosed cybersecurity vulnerabilities. As a newly authorized CNA, Altera is empowered to assign CVE IDs to vulnerabilities within its defined scope and publish CVE records that provide consistent, industry-recognized descriptions of security issues. This designation strengthens Altera’s commitment to transparency and collaboration in cybersecurity, ensuring that customers, partners, and the broader technology community can quickly identify and mitigate vulnerabilities in Altera products and services.

About the CVE Program

The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ures (CVE®) Program is an international, community-driven effort that relies on partners around the world to identify, assign, and publish cybersecurity vulnerabilities. CVE Records are used by information technology and cybersecurity professionals to enable consistent, coordinated responses to vulnerabilities. The CVE List—built by CNAs like Altera—feeds into the U.S. National Vulnerability Database (NVD), facilitating rapid discovery and correlation of vulnerability information to better protect systems and infrastructure from attacks.
